We are pleased to announce that Modern Niagara has entered into a definitive agreement for Best In Class Technology Services (BCTS) to acquire our Building Services business, Modern Niagara Building Services (MNBS).
This next chapter is designed to support long‑term focus and growth for our Construction business, enable the Building Services business to scale and grow with an industry leader, and ensure both businesses maintain strong relationships and expertise that our clients rely on today.
The transaction is expected to close in Q1 2026, subject to regulatory approvals and other customary closing conditions. Read the full announcement here: https://ow.ly/cYAU50YetH3

Modern Niagara helps building owners, managers, and general contractors achieve their objectives by meeting the mechanical, electrical, integrated building technology, and building services needs of their buildings across Vancouver, Calgary, Edmonton, Toronto, Southwestern Ontario, and Ottawa. We also develop custom, turnkey solutions to help reach the desired outcomes.
Recognized by SMACNA and Canadian Occupational Safety Magazine among Canada’s safest employers since 2019, Modern Niagara has been a Platinum Club member of Canada’s Best Managed Companies since 2002.
